The Holy Land Franciscans of Singapore
Built in 1957 as a Sociological Centre, St Anthony’s is the main friary of the Custody in Malaysia-Singapore-Brunei. Currently, the friary houses the Custody administration, as well as a formation community. At all these levels, the friars remain inspired by St Francis of Assisi, and strive to live out the call to fraternity and Gospel witness, in work, study, prayer and hospitality.
The community fosters individual and communal lives of prayer and devotion, developing the experience of prayer, contemplation and community. Through this fraternity, the Order invests in the formation, education and support of our Friars towards proclaiming the Gospel.
